    I bought a pair of holley 94s that have an extra long throttle shaft. I think it is design to use "hot rod linkage" Anyone know what type of linkage needs these long shafts? Whoever rebuilt these also ground off the ball on the other side of the carb so you dont have a throttle hookup.
     
  2. Hi Burt,

    Any of the Offy 94/97 linkages should work as long as they do not have the ball end type attachment. This example below is from Speedway and is thier triple linkage although they are available in dual (progressing and straight).

    When I bought a rebuilt one back in about 1972, the only one that they had in stock had the longer shaft. I was told it was for a hand throttle setup in larger trucks. It worked out great as I ended up adapting it to another vehicle after I parted with the rest of the truck. Also the original choke cable bracket on mine had a provision for one on each side, which I believe was part of the hand throttle provision. The carb that was on it was not original, I had an 8RT and the casting was something else.
